What to know about China’s war games around Taiwan over the years
China launched its latest round of war games around Taiwan on Tuesday, saying on Wednesday they were code-named "Strait Thunder-2025" and were a "stern warning" against separatism.

Taiwan flag carrier places firm order for more Airbus A350 aircraft
China Airlines, of Taiwan, has signed a firm order with Airbus for ten A350-1000s, finalising a commitment announced by the airline in December 2024.
